ITEM 1.  DESCRIPTION OF REGISTRANT'S SECURITIES TO BE REGISTERED.

      On December 11, 1996 (the "RIGHTS DIVIDEND DECLARATION DATE"), the Board
of Directors of Quidel Corporation (the "COMPANY") declared a dividend of one
right (a "RIGHT") to purchase fractions of shares of its Series C Junior
Participating Preferred Stock, par value $.001 per share, having the rights,
preferences, privileges and restrictions described in Paragraph K below (the
"PREFERRED STOCK"), and, under certain circumstances, other securities, for each
outstanding share of the Company's common stock, par value $.001 per share (the
"COMMON STOCK"), to be distributed to stockholders of record at the close of
business on January 10, 1997 (the "RECORD DATE"). The description and terms of
the Rights are set forth in a Rights Agreement (the "RIGHTS AGREEMENT") dated as
of December 31, 1996 between the Company and American Stock Transfer & Trust
Company, as Rights Agent.

      The following is a brief description of the Rights. It is intended to
provide a general description only and is qualified in its entirety by reference
to the Rights Agreement which is attached hereto as Exhibit 1.

A.    ISSUANCE OF THE RIGHTS

      Each share of Common Stock outstanding at the close of business on the
Record Date will receive one Right. In addition, prior to the earliest of the
Distribution Date, a Section 13 Event or the Expiration Date (as each is
hereinafter defined), one additional Right (as such number may be adjusted
pursuant to the provisions of the Rights Agreement) shall be issued with each
share of Common Stock issued after the Record Date. Following the Distribution
Date and prior to the expiration or redemption of the Rights, the Company will
issue one Right (as such number may be adjusted pursuant to the provisions of
the Rights Agreement) for each share of Common Stock issued pursuant to the
exercise of stock options or under employee plans or upon the exercise,
conversion or exchange of securities issued by the Company prior to the
Distribution Date. A "SECTION 13 EVENT" shall mean any event in which (i) the
Company merges or consolidates with another and the Company is not the surviving
corporation; (ii) the Company merges or consolidates with another, the Company
is the surviving corporation, and all or part of the Company's common stock is
exchanged for other securities, cash or property; or (iii) the Company sells or
transfers more than 50% of its assets or earning power. The "EXPIRATION DATE"
shall mean the earliest of (i) December 30, 2006; (ii) the date of redemption of
the Rights; (iii) the date the Board orders an exchange of Rights; or (iv) the
date of consummation of a tender offer approved as fair to and in the best
interests of the Company and its stockholders and adequately priced with each
stockholder receiving the same consideration per share in the same manner.

B.    COMMON STOCK CERTIFICATES REPRESENT THE RIGHTS PRIOR TO THE
      DISTRIBUTION DATE

      Prior to the Distribution Date (as hereinafter defined), no separate
Rights certificates will be issued. Instead, the Rights will be evidenced by the
certificates for the Common Stock to which they are attached and will be
transferred with and only with such Common Stock certificates. The surrender for
transfer of any certificates for Common Stock outstanding will also constitute
the transfer of the Rights associated with the Common Stock represented by such
certificate. New Common Stock certificates issued after the Record Date will
contain a legend incorporating the Rights Agreement by reference.

C.    DISTRIBUTION DATE; ISSUANCE OF RIGHTS CERTIFICATES

      The Rights will separate from the Common Stock and become exercisable and
a Distribution Date will occur (the "DISTRIBUTION DATE") upon the earlier of ten
days after (i) public announcement that a person or group of affiliated or
associated persons has acquired beneficial ownership of 15% or more of the
outstanding shares of Common Stock (an "ACQUIRING PERSON") or such earlier date
as a majority of the directors shall become aware of the existence of an
Acquiring Person (the "STOCK ACQUISITION DATE"), or (ii) the commencement of a
tender or exchange offer by any person or group, if upon consummation thereof,
such person or group of affiliated or associated persons would be the beneficial
owner of 15% or more of the shares of Common Stock then outstanding. As soon as
practicable after the Distribution Date, Rights certificates will be mailed to
holders of record of the Common Stock as of the close of business on the
Distribution Date and, thereafter, the separate Rights certificates alone will
represent the Rights.

D.    EXERCISE OF THE RIGHTS

      1.    RIGHTS INITIALLY NOT EXERCISABLE.  Prior to the Distribution
Date, the Rights are not exercisable.

      2.    EXERCISE OF THE RIGHTS TO PURCHASE PREFERRED STOCK OF THE COMPANY.
At any time after the Distribution Date but prior to the earlier of the
expiration or redemption of the Rights, each Right may be exercised at the
stated purchase price of $24 (subject to adjustment, the "EXERCISE PRICE") for
one one-thousandth of a share of the Preferred Stock, provided, however, that
upon the occurrence of any of the events described below the Rights may no
longer be exercised for the Preferred Stock and may only be exercised for
certain other securities described below.

      3.    EXERCISE OF THE RIGHTS TO PURCHASE COMMON STOCK OF THE COMPANY. In
the event that at any time following the Rights Dividend Declaration Date, a
person, alone or with affiliates, becomes the beneficial owner of 15% or more of
the then outstanding shares of the Company's Common Stock (except pursuant to an
offer for all outstanding shares of Common Stock which is determined by both (i)
the Board of Directors acting by Special Vote, and (ii) a majority of the
Directors who are not associated with an Acquiring Person

("CONTINUING DIRECTORS") and who are also not employees of the Company, to be
fair to and otherwise in the best interests of the Company and its stockholders
(a "PERMITTED OFFER")), then each holder of a Right will thereafter have the
right to exercise the Right for Common Stock (or, in certain circumstances,
cash, property or other securities of the Company) having a value equal to two
times the Exercise Price of the Right. If the Company does not have sufficient
Common Shares available for all Rights to be exercised, the Company may
substitute for all or any portion of the Common Stock that would be issuable
upon exercise of the Rights, cash, assets, or other securities having the same
aggregate value as such Common Stock. The Rights are exercisable as described in
this paragraph only after the Company's right of redemption (as described below)
has expired. Notwithstanding any of the foregoing, following the occurrence of
the event set forth in this paragraph (a "SECTION 11(a)(ii) EVENT"), all Rights
that are, or under certain circumstances specified in the Rights Agreement were,
beneficially owned by an Acquiring Person will be null and void. A "SPECIAL
VOTE" of the Board of Directors is approval by both a majority of the Continuing
Directors and a majority of the entire Board, including the Continuing
Directors.

      4.    EXERCISE OF THE RIGHTS TO PURCHASE COMMON STOCK OF AN ACQUIRING
COMPANY. In the event that, at any time following the Stock Acquisition Date,
(i) the Company is merged or consolidated with another company in a business
combination transaction in which the Company is not the surviving corporation or
in which the Company is the surviving corporation and all or part of the Common
Stock of the Company is exchanged for stock of any other person, cash or any
other property (other than a merger which follows an offer described in the
preceding paragraph), or (ii) more than 50% of the assets or earning power of
the Company and its subsidiaries (taken as a whole) is sold or transferred, then
each holder of a Right (except Rights which previously have been voided as set
forth above) shall thereafter have the right to exercise the Right for common
stock of the acquiring company having a value equal to two times the Exercise
Price of the Right. (An event described in this paragraph is a "SECTION 13
EVENT.")

      5.    ADJUSTMENT OF NUMBER OF RIGHTS, PURCHASE PRICE AND NUMBER OF UNITS
OF PREFERRED STOCK. The Exercise Price payable and/or the number of shares of
Preferred Stock or other securities or property issuable upon exercise of the
Rights are subject to proportionate adjustment from time to time to prevent
dilution (i) in the event of a stock dividend on, or a subdivision, combination
or reclassification of, the Preferred Stock, (ii) in the event holders of the
Preferred Stock are granted certain rights or warrants to subscribe for
Preferred Stock or convertible securities at less than the current market price
of the Preferred Stock, or (iii) upon the distribution to holders of the
Preferred Stock of evidences of indebtedness or assets (excluding regular
quarterly cash dividends) or of subscription rights or warrants (other than
those referred to above). If at any time after the Rights Dividend Declaration
Date and prior to the Distribution Date the Company declares a stock dividend
on, subdivides or combines the outstanding shares of Common Stock, the number of
Rights associated with each share of Common Stock shall be proportionately
adjusted.

E.    FRACTIONAL RIGHTS AND FRACTIONAL SHARES

      The Company is generally not required to issue fractional Rights,
fractions of shares of Preferred Stock (other than fractions which are integral
multiples of one one-thousandth of a share), or fractions of shares of Common
Stock and, in lieu thereof, an adjustment in cash will be made based on the
market price of the Rights, Preferred Stock, or Common Stock, respectively.

F.    REDEMPTION OF THE RIGHTS

      In general, the Company may redeem all (but not less than all) of the
Rights at a price of $0.005 per Right (subject to adjustment to reflect stock
splits, stock dividends, or similar transactions), at any time until the earlier
of the tenth day following the Stock Acquisition Date or December 30, 2006
(provided that any redemption after any person becomes an Acquiring Person may
be effected only by the Board of Directors acting by Special Vote). This
redemption period may be extended by the Board of Directors by amending the
Rights Agreement as described in Paragraph H below prior to the time when the
Rights become nonredeemable. The redemption price may be paid in cash, shares of
Common Stock, or any other consideration the Board of Directors deems
appropriate. Immediately upon the action of the Board of Directors ordering
redemption of the Rights, the Rights will terminate and the only right of the
holders of Rights will be to receive the $0.005 redemption price.

G.    EXCHANGE OF THE RIGHTS

      At any time after a Section 11(a)(ii) Event or a Section 13 Event and
before any person or group acquires 50% or more of the outstanding Common Stock,
the Board of Directors of the Company, acting by Special Vote, may cause the
Company to exchange some or all of the outstanding and exercisable Rights for
Common Stock at a one-to-one exchange ratio (appropriately adjusted to reflect
stock splits, dividends or similar transactions). Rights may not be exercised
after the Board orders their exchange. If there is not sufficient authorized
unissued Common Stock to fund an exchange, the Board, acting by Special Vote,
may fund the exchange through other consideration, including issuance of debt
and/or equity. In addition, at any time before any person or group becomes in
Acquiring Person, the Board, acting by Special Vote, may exchange some or all of
the Rights for rights of substantially equivalent value.

H.    AMENDMENTS

      Other than those provisions relating to the redemption price or the final
expiration date of the Rights, any of the provisions of the Rights Agreement may
be supplemented or amended by the Board of Directors of the Company prior to the
Distribution Date, without approval of the Rights holders, whether or not a
supplement or amendment is adverse to the Rights holders. After the Distribution
Date, any provisions of the Rights Agreement (other than those provisions
relating to the redemption price or the final expiration date of the Rights) may
be amended by the Board of Directors acting by Special Vote in order to (i) cure

                                       5
<PAGE>   6
any ambiguous, defective or inconsistent provision, (ii) shorten or lengthen any
time period hereunder, or (iii) otherwise change a provision which the Board of
Directors acting by Special Vote may deem necessary or desirable and which does
not materially and adversely affect the interests of holders of Rights (other
than any Acquiring Person); provided, the Rights Agreement may not be amended to
(A) make the Rights again redeemable after the Rights have ceased to be
redeemable, or (B) change any other time period unless such change is for the
purpose of protecting, enhancing or clarifying the rights of, and/or the
benefits to the holders of the Rights (other than any Acquiring Person).

I.    EXPIRATION

      The Rights will expire upon the earliest to occur of the close of business
on December 30, 2006, the exchange or redemption of the Rights by the Company,
or the consummation of a Permitted Offer transaction followed by a merger or
consolidation of the Company with another company in which all stockholders of
the Company receive the same consideration and terms as in the Permitted Offer.

J.    NO STOCKHOLDER RIGHTS PRIOR TO EXERCISE

      Until a Right is exercised, the holder thereof, as such, will have no
rights as a stockholder of the Company, including, without limitation, the right
to vote or to receive dividends.

K.    TERMS OF THE PREFERRED STOCK

      The Company has initially reserved 50,000 shares of Preferred Stock for
issuance upon exercise of the Rights, such number to be subject to adjustment
from time to time in accordance with the Rights Agreement. The Preferred Stock
will be nonredeemable. The dividend, liquidation and voting rights, and the
rights upon consolidation or merger of the Preferred Stock are designed so that
the value of the one one-thousandth interest in a share of Preferred Stock
purchasable with each Right will approximate the value of one share of Common
Stock. Each whole share of Preferred Stock will be entitled to receive a
quarterly preferential dividend of 1,000 times the dividend declared on the
Common Stock. In the event of liquidation, the holders of the Preferred Stock
will be entitled to receive a preferential liquidation payment of $1,000 per
share plus the amount of accrued unpaid dividends thereon, the holders of the
Common Stock will then be entitled to receive a liquidation payment equal to
$1.00 per share (subject to proportionate adjustment to reflect stock splits,
dividends or combinations), and the holders of the Preferred Stock and Common
Stock will then share ratably in all assets remaining available for distribution
to stockholders. Each share of Preferred Stock will have 1,000 votes (subject to
proportionate adjustment to reflect stock splits, dividends and combinations),
and will generally vote together with the Common Stock. Finally, in the event of
any merger, consolidation or other transaction in which shares of Common Stock
are exchanged for or changed into other stock or securities, cash and/or other
property, each share of Preferred Stock will be entitled to receive 1,000 times
the amount

received per share of Common Stock (subject to proportionate adjustment to
reflect stock splits, dividends and combinations).

L.    ANTI-TAKEOVER EFFECTS

      The Rights are designed to protect and maximize the value of stockholders'
interests in the Company in the event of an unsolicited takeover attempt in a
manner or on terms not approved by the Board of Directors. Takeover attempts
frequently include coercive tactics to deprive the Board of Directors and
stockholders of any real opportunity to determine the destiny of the Company.
The Rights have been declared by the Board in order to deter such tactics,
including a gradual accumulation in the open market of a 15% or greater
position, followed by a merger or a partial or two-tier tender offer that does
not treat all stockholders equally. These tactics can unfairly pressure
stockholders, squeeze them out of their investment without giving them any real
choice and deprive them of the full value of their shares.

      The Rights are not intended to prevent a takeover of the Company and will
not do so. The rights may be redeemed by the Company as described in Paragraph
F, and accordingly, the Rights should not interfere with any merger or business
combination approved by the Board of Directors.

      Issuance of the Rights does not weaken the Company or interfere with its
business plans. The issuance of the Rights themselves has no dilutive effect,
will not affect reported earnings per share, should not be taxable to the
Company or to its stockholders, and will not change the way in which the
Company's shares are presently traded. The Company's Board of Directors believes
that the Rights represent a sound and reasonable means of addressing the complex
issues of corporate policy created by the current takeover environment.

      However, the Rights may have the effect of rendering more difficult or
discouraging an acquisition of the Company deemed undesirable by the Board of
Directors. The Rights may cause substantial dilution to a person or group that
attempts to acquire the Company on terms or in a manner not approved by the
Company's Board of Directors, except pursuant to an offer conditioned upon the
negation, purchase or redemption of the Rights.
